Try Inviting Inspiration Into Your Meditation
By Steve Gillman
Don't Force Things Too Much
Sometimes when we are meditating,
we try too hard to force a certain state of mind. We think we
should be able to eliminate thought or control it. Perhaps we
try hard to suppress thoughts, but this is just another thought,
of course, and another obstacle to the peaceful state we hope
to achieve. Forcing doesn't work well when it comes to meditation.
How do you make things happen
that can't be forced? The question itself shows the need for
another perspective. Some things just can't be forced to happen,
and all struggles to do so only take you farther away form your
goal. There are times when all you can do is prepare and wait.
A Dinner Invitation
To understand this using a
good metaphor, imagine a wonderful evening with new friends.
You prepared dinner, bought a good bottle of wine, and cleaned
the house. Now the guests are here, the conversation is great,
and you are happy. Can you make this happen? Yes and no.
You can prepare in every way
to make it a pleasant event, but in the end, the guests can decline
your invitation, or not arrive, or show up late, right? You can't
force them to come, or if you try, you'll ruin the atmosphere
or even the friendship.
That is how meditation is,
too. You do what is necessary to prepare for a good experience,
but in the end, you can't force it. Work and discipline help,
just like cleaning up and chilling the wine are necessary to
prepare for a good dinner party, but there is no forcing the
result. When the experience is a good one, enjoy it, but if it
doesn't happen, just prepare again.
So when you want to invite
inspiration into your meditation, or into your life, don't try
to push the guest through the door. When you are tempted to do
so, turn back to your preparations, and concentrate on that.
Just send out the invitations, prepare yourself, and relax.
